Usher is set to perform the halftime show at Super Bowl 58 at Allegiant Stadium in Las Vegas on Sunday night. However, he won't be getting a fat check from the National Football League for his performance. Here's why...
quote:

The National Football League doesn't pay exorbitant fees for Super Bowl halftime show performers. The league does pay the base union rate, but it's a very modest fee.

“The NFL covers all costs associated with the show and does pay the performers union scale. There is not an appearance fee, but the artists are indeed paid union scale," an NFL spokesman said in 2022.

The "union scale" is about $1,000 per day, which is basically nothing for these millionaire performers. So, why partake in the halftime show if you're not getting paid?
